Transaction 1351aa8524040ea69a1f59839d6a4ee198b4c12180eb8c5515bee8752e1dee08

1 Input
2 Outputs
  • 1351aa8524040ea69a1f59839d6a4ee198b4c12180eb8c5515bee8752e1dee08:0
  • value  2019413
    address  1KruF6wCpj4A98KefCd4oF82iTEQkXsQwv
  • 1351aa8524040ea69a1f59839d6a4ee198b4c12180eb8c5515bee8752e1dee08:1
  • value  35907820
    address  bc1q66s0vz9ty3wc286nvcmxxr7sercgt89hk7t4tk